How to fill out the UPMC Lung Transplant Program online

Filling out the UPMC Lung Transplant Program form online is a crucial step in the referral process for lung transplant evaluation. This guide provides detailed instructions to ensure you complete the form accurately and efficiently.

Follow the steps to fill out the form correctly.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Begin by filling out the patient information section. Include the patient’s full name, address, phone number, date of birth, and Social Security Number. Make sure to provide complete details as the referral cannot be processed without a Social Security Number.
  3. In the referring physician information section, provide the name, address, and phone number of the physician making the referral. Include a fax number and the name of an office contact.
  4. Complete the primary care physician information. Enter the name of the primary care physician, including their contact details. Also, indicate the patient’s employment status by checking the appropriate box.
  5. In the insurance information section, ensure all fields are filled correctly. Include the name of the primary insurance, along with the policy and group numbers. Remember to fax copies of the insurance cards, both front and back.
  6. Next, provide the patient’s height, weight, and smoking cessation data if applicable. Ensure that the emergency contact information is filled out, including their relationship to the patient.
  7. Outline the patient’s diagnosis and ensure all medical and insurance information is current and accurate. If there is secondary insurance, fill out the relevant details in that section as well.
  8. Attach all required documents, including results of recent tests for pulmonary function, cardiac evaluations, and any previous transplant evaluations if available.
  9. Review the entire form for accuracy and completeness before submitting. Finally, save changes, download a copy, or print the completed form for your records.

Candidates for a lung transplant typically have severe lung disease that significantly impacts their quality of life. The UPMC Lung Transplant Program looks for individuals who show good potential for recovery and adherence to treatment plans. Key factors include your overall health, support systems, and commitment to follow-up care.

While age is a consideration, there is no strict upper age limit for receiving a lung transplant. The UPMC Lung Transplant Program evaluates each candidate individually, focusing on health status rather than age alone. If you are healthy and can undergo the procedure, you may still qualify, regardless of your age.

Approval for a lung transplant requires thorough medical testing and evaluation by the UPMC Lung Transplant Program. You will undergo a series of assessments to determine your lung function and overall health. Once the team confirms that you meet all necessary criteria, you will receive approval for the waiting list.

Qualifying for a lung transplant involves a comprehensive evaluation by the UPMC Lung Transplant Program team. Factors include your lung health, overall physical condition, and ability to adhere to post-transplant care. The team will guide you through the process, making sure you understand each requirement.

Ineligibility for a lung transplant often stems from several factors. These can include active infections, certain cancers, significant alcohol or drug abuse, or uncontrolled psychological conditions. The UPMC Lung Transplant Program assesses each potential candidate thoroughly to ensure the best outcomes.

To be placed on the lung transplant waiting list, you must meet specific medical criteria set by the UPMC Lung Transplant Program. Your physician will evaluate your lung function, overall health, and any additional conditions. Once you meet these criteria, the program will add you to the list based on your medical urgency and compatibility.
